    BROWN, Albert T.

    At the Cambridge Memorial Hospital, on Monday, June 17th, 1991, in his 82nd year. Albert (Brownie) Brown of 20 Berkly Road, Cambridge, beloved husband of Mary (nee Carswell) and dear father of Thomas and his wife Donna of Cambridge and David and his wife Marcel of Toronto. Loved grandfather of Edward, James and Albert. Following graduation from G.C.I. Mr. Brown worked for the Galt Reporter and then as The Administrator of the Galt Board of Education. During W.W. II Mr. Brown served over-seas with the H.L.I. attached to R.C.R. He left Military Service with the rank of Major, to join the family business, F. J. Brown and Son Limited Jewellers. Mr. Brown was a member of the Highland Light Infantry, the Royal Canadian Regiment, a member of the Royal Canadian Legion Branch #121, Cambridge, past Chairman of the Galt Board of Education, the Galt Hydro Commission and the South Waterloo Memorial Hospital Board. He was past President of the Canadian Jewellers Association and the 24 Karat Club. He was a member of the Industrial Commission of Galt and Central Presbyterian Church, where he formerly served on the Board of Managers, for many years.
